4.1     Performance of Council's Externally Managed Funds to August 2018

ID: A1109362

Report from Simon Crabb, Finance Manager

Moved  (Smart / Shepherd)

1.              That the report ‘Performance of council's externally managed funds to August 2018’ by Simon Crabb, Finance Manager and dated 17 September 2018, be received.

2.              That $5.5m of $8m in maturing term deposits be invested in the following fund managers within the Infrastructure Investment Fund (IIF):

Ÿ  Aspiring                            $1m

Ÿ  Castle Point                    $1m

Ÿ  Harbour Income           $1.5m

Ÿ  Milford Income             $500k

Ÿ  Mint Income                  $1.5m

3.              That the remaining $2.5m be deposited into the IIF Mint Income Fund, temporarily breaching the SIPO fund manager allocation limit, until T Rowe Price Global and Mint Trans-Tasman Equity Fund are approved by Council for inclusion in the Infrastructure Investment Fund SIPO.

4.              That the Subcommittee endorse that Council approve T Rowe Price Global be included in the Infrastructure Investment Fund SIPO and $1.5m is transferred from the IIF Mint Income Fund.

5.              That the Subcommittee endorse that Council approve the Mint Trans-Tasman Equity Fund be included in the Infrastructure Investment Fund SIPO and $1m is transferred from the IIF Mint Income Fund.

6.              That the Subcommittee endorse that Council approve the Mint Trans-Tasman Equity Fund be included in the Community Investment fund SIPO.

7.              That $9.4m be invested in the following fund managers within the Short Term Investment Fund (STIF):

Ÿ  Castle Point                    $1.2m

Ÿ  Harbour Income           $2m

Ÿ  Milford Income             $2m

Ÿ  Mint Income                  $2m

Ÿ  Quay Street Income    $2.2m

Carried

 

Summary of Discussion

      All funds are performing well, considering the events in February / March of this year

      Black Rock is performing as expected - but it is currently a difficult market for bonds

      We are now entering the critical three months leading up to the end of the year

      Australia and US markets are currently looking good, however, the November mid-term elections in the US could have a significant impact

      EriksensGlobal do not consider that any coming correction would be as severe, nor last as long as first thought - likely to be around 10 - 20% for two to three months

      The question was raised as to whether the settings are correct for the IIF - EriksensGlobal advise they have sent suggestions for fund movement through to the Finance Manager

 

9.24am  -  NRC Chief Executive re-joined the meeting

 

      Discussion took place regarding the relative merits of New Zealand vs global equities

      SALT long-short fund was discussed and EriksensGlobal advised that the NZ stock market was at a record high last week - SALT will create returns when the market falls

      Discussion followed regarding the cashflow requirements for the upcoming Kensington investment project
